🥗 Ingredients & Serving Scaler

Adjust servings to automatically re-calculate quantities for your family.

4 Servings
  • Ridge Gourd
    300 g
  • Urad Dal
    2 tbsp
  • Chana Dal
    1 tbsp
  • Red Chili
    4 pcs
  • Tamarind Paste
    0.5 tsp
  • Mustard Seed
    1 tsp
  • Sesame Oil
    1.5 tbsp
  • Salt
    1 tsp

💡 Short Description

Overview and quick notes for Peerkangai Thogayal

A thick, flavorful chutney made with ridge gourd, roasted lentils, and red chillies, perfect for mixing with hot rice.

👨‍🍳 Cooking Instructions

Full recipe instructions for preparing Peerkangai Thogayal

🔥 Prep

  • Peel and dice the 300 g ridge gourd into small cubes.
  • Measure 2 tbsp urad dal, 1 tbsp chana dal, 4 red chillies, 0.5 tsp tamarind paste, 1 tsp mustard seeds, 1.5 tbsp sesame oil, and 1 tsp salt and keep ready.

🔥 Cook

  • 1. Heat the 1.5 tbsp sesame oil in a pan over medium heat.
  • 2. Add the 1 tsp mustard seeds and let them splutter for 10 seconds.
  • 3. Add the 2 tbsp urad dal and 1 tbsp chana dal, fry until golden, about 2 minutes on medium heat.
  • 4. Add the 4 red chillies and fry for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  • 5. Add the diced 300 g ridge gourd, sprinkle 1 tsp salt, and sauté for 5-6 minutes on medium heat until the gourd softens.
  • 6. Stir in the 0.5 tsp tamarind paste and cook for another 1 minute.
  • 7. Remove from heat, let cool slightly, then transfer to a grinder; grind to a coarse paste, adding minimal water if needed to keep it thick.
  • 8. Taste and adjust salt if needed; optionally drizzle a few drops of sesame oil before serving.

🔥 Serve

  • Serve the Peerkangai Thogayal hot with steamed rice or as a side for idli, dosa, or roti.
  • Garnish with a light drizzle of sesame oil for extra aroma.
  • Pair with a dollop of ghee or a spoonful of plain yogurt if desired.
